Tata Motors Sells Record 60,907 Cars In September

Tata Motors set a new benchmark in September 2025, reporting its highest-ever monthly passenger vehicle sales. Tata Motors sold 60,907 passenger vehicles last month, including 59,667 units in the domestic market, registering a massive 45.3 per cent year-on-year increase.Exports played a role in this record as well, with 1,240 units shipped overseas compared to just 250 units in the same month last year. That surge reflects a 396 per cent rise and underlines Tata's growing presence in international markets.

Jaguar Type 01 To Debut This Year: Iconic Brand Returns

Jaguar is preparing for one of the most significant transformations in its history as the iconic brand reinvents itself as a fully electric luxury car brand. The company is set to unveil the Jaguar Type 01 later this year, marking the beginning of a new era focused entirely on battery-electric vehicles.
